Monday, April 12, 2010. Photo presentation for kindergarten class. I've started a photography program at my son's school the goal of which is to try and teach kids to photograph the very unique nature of their own lives. I hope the process will be an affirming one that allows each kid to see their own lives in a way that inherently embodies an aesthetic reality. Tuesday, June 22, 2010. For the last several months I have been working at Charles Dickens Elementary School with students from kindergarten to grade two. We have just mounted a very exciting display of their photographic work. Significantly, many of the most compelling works were derived from students who have limited English communication proficiency.
